Modal action patterns, also known as fixed action patterns in ethology, are a genetic-like behavior or chain of behaviors that is triggered by a particular stimulus. Classic studies by Konrad Lorenz and Niko Tinbergen which show up in my footnotes of today’s readings take me back to early undergrad studies and even high school biology class! Examples of MAPs are spider web building, bird nest building, dog herding, baby birds pecking at particular spots on adults beaks for a feeding response, an
